My ggg grandparents were William McGowan a fisherman and Winifred Boyle b. c. 1802 from Ballyshannon. Winifred's father was Edward Boyle a blacksmith and her mother was Mary Tierney. I found Winifred and six adult children - Patrick, William, Matthew, Anne, Margaret and Catherine in the 1861 Scottish Census. They were not in the 1851 Census, but I did find a marriage certificate for her son Patrick who married Margaret McMillan / McMullen in 1856, so I would imagine the McGowans moved to Glasgow sometime between 1851 and 1856. I have been unable to find any record of William in Scotland so feel he may have died before they moved.
